At its May 6 meeting the Fairview Town Council elected Greg Custer mayor pro tem, administered oaths of office for council seats 1, 3 and 5, and approved several board and commission appointments and reappointments.

The Fairview Town Council elected Councilmember Greg Custer as mayor pro tem at the start of its May 6 meeting and administered oaths of office to members sworn to serve council seats 1, 3 and 5. The nomination for mayor pro tem was made, seconded and approved by voice vote; the motion carried and the mayor pro tem then led the Pledge of Allegiance.
